Okay long story short I have all the South Park episodes as realplayer .rm files. I ended up dowloading EO Video which seems to be working very well converting the RM files. I have the options of MPEG or AVI, and because the AVI's were so large (approx 4.5g per episode) I went with MPEG (a rm file of 37mb ends up being a 103mb MPEG file). Since I was thinking of changing my name here to the coasterkid, I was wondering if MPEG was the right choice AND what is the recommended process to get these burned, preferably to DVD (so not as many!). AND to be able to view them on a standalone???
Any help would be greatly appreciated!!!

Select dvd mpeg in eo video. Author the mpg with tmpgenc dvd author. Done.
